Why Sudan Holds Untapped Potential for Solar Energy
Solar photovoltaic power generation in Sudan is gaining momentum as the country seeks sustainable solutions to its energy crisis. With an average of 8–10 hours of daily sunlight and vast arid lands, Sudan could become a renewable energy hub. But how realistic is this vision? Let's explore the facts.
The Current State of Solar Energy Adoption
Sudan's electricity access rate remains below 50%, creating urgent demand for decentralized solutions. Solar PV systems are increasingly used for:
- Rural electrification projects
- Agricultural water pumping
- Hybrid diesel-solar mini-grids
Key Data: Solar Capacity Growth (2018–2023)
| Year | Installed Capacity (MW) | Investment ($ million) |
|---|---|---|
| 2018 | 12 | 18 |
| 2023 | 87 | 120 |
*Data sourced from Sudan's Ministry of Energy
Overcoming Barriers to Solar Expansion
While the potential is clear, challenges persist. Many projects stumble due to:
- Limited financing options
- Grid integration complexities
- Lack of local technical expertise
Yet innovative approaches are emerging. For instance, pay-as-you-go solar models now serve over 15,000 households in Darfur – proving that creative financing works.
Government Initiatives Driving Change
Sudan's Renewable Energy Master Plan aims to achieve 30% clean energy by 2030. Recent policy shifts include:
- Duty exemptions for solar components
- Streamlined project approvals
- PPA (Power Purchase Agreement) frameworks

FAQ: Solar Energy in Sudan
Q: How much does a residential solar system cost? A: A 3kW system typically ranges $4,000–$6,000, including installation.
Q: Are solar components locally available? A: While some suppliers exist, most quality components are imported – choose established providers with warranty support.
Q: What maintenance is required? A: Basic panel cleaning and annual system checks. Most modern systems require minimal upkeep.
